LEARN ABOUT DEBIAN
lhapdf-config
LHAPDF-CONFIG(1) User Commands LHAPDF-CONFIG(1)
NAME
lhapdf-config - script to get version number and compiler flags of the installed LHAPDF library
SYNOPSIS
lhapdf-config [[--help|-h] | [--prefix] | [--pdfsets-path]]
DESCRIPTION
lhapdf-config is a tool that is used to configure to determine the compiler and linker flags that should be used to compile and link pro-
grams that use LHAPDF.
OPTIONS
--help | -h
: show this help message
--prefix
: show the installation prefix (cf. autoconf)
--incdir
: show the path to the LHAPDF header directory (for C++ interface)
--libdir
: show the path to the LHAPDF library directory
--datadir
: show the path to the LHAPDF installed data directory
--pdfsets-path : show the path to the directory containing the PDF set data files
--cppflags
: get compiler flags for use with the C preprocessor stage of C++ compilation
--ldflags
: get compiler flags for use with the linker stage of any compilation
--version
: returns LHAPDF release version number
AUTHOR
This manual page was written by Lifeng Sun <lifongsun@gmail.com> for the Debian system (but may be used by others).
